Transaction 765645635a8db3049e605bd39b5aaf48bf26038ded412c9c9f6da75f2bc95547
1 Input
1 Output
-
765645635a8db3049e605bd39b5aaf48bf26038ded412c9c9f6da75f2bc95547:0
- value
- 155826831
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fd8f90bfc05ef00ede3600f6978f379b6a3e802
- address
- bc1q0lv0jzluqhhspm0rvq8kj78n0xm286qzerk8dl